Freigeben über


AsnWriter.WriteUtcTime Methode

Definition

Überlädt

WriteUtcTime(DateTimeOffset, Nullable<Asn1Tag>)

Schreibt den bereitgestellten Wert als UTCTime mit einem angegebenen Tag und akzeptiert das zweistellige Jahr als im Kontext gültig.

WriteUtcTime(DateTimeOffset, Int32, Nullable<Asn1Tag>)

Schreibt den bereitgestellten Wert als UTCTime mit einem angegebenen Tag, sofern das Jahr im zulässigen Bereich liegt.

WriteUtcTime(DateTimeOffset, Nullable<Asn1Tag>)

Quelle:
AsnWriter.UtcTime.cs
Quelle:
AsnWriter.UtcTime.cs
Quelle:
AsnWriter.UtcTime.cs

Schreibt den bereitgestellten Wert als UTCTime mit einem angegebenen Tag und akzeptiert das zweistellige Jahr als im Kontext gültig.

public void WriteUtcTime (DateTimeOffset value, System.Formats.Asn1.Asn1Tag? tag = default);
member this.WriteUtcTime : DateTimeOffset * Nullable<System.Formats.Asn1.Asn1Tag> -> unit
Public Sub WriteUtcTime (value As DateTimeOffset, Optional tag As Nullable(Of Asn1Tag) = Nothing)

Parameter

value
DateTimeOffset

Der zu schreibende Wert.

tag
Nullable<Asn1Tag>

Das zu schreibende Tag oder null für das Standardtag (Universal 23).

Ausnahmen

tag.TagClass ist Universal, aber tag.TagValue ist für die -Methode nicht korrekt.

Gilt für:

WriteUtcTime(DateTimeOffset, Int32, Nullable<Asn1Tag>)

Quelle:
AsnWriter.UtcTime.cs
Quelle:
AsnWriter.UtcTime.cs
Quelle:
AsnWriter.UtcTime.cs

Schreibt den bereitgestellten Wert als UTCTime mit einem angegebenen Tag, sofern das Jahr im zulässigen Bereich liegt.

public void WriteUtcTime (DateTimeOffset value, int twoDigitYearMax, System.Formats.Asn1.Asn1Tag? tag = default);
member this.WriteUtcTime : DateTimeOffset * int * Nullable<System.Formats.Asn1.Asn1Tag> -> unit
Public Sub WriteUtcTime (value As DateTimeOffset, twoDigitYearMax As Integer, Optional tag As Nullable(Of Asn1Tag) = Nothing)

Parameter

value
DateTimeOffset

Der zu schreibende Wert.

twoDigitYearMax
Int32

Das maximal gültige Jahr für value, nach der Konvertierung in UTC. Übergeben 2049Sie für den X.509 Time.utcTime-Bereich von 1950 bis 2049 .

tag
Nullable<Asn1Tag>

Das zu schreibende Tag oder null für das Standardtag (Universal 23).

Ausnahmen

tag.TagClass ist Universal, aber tag.TagValue ist für die -Methode nicht korrekt.

value.Year (nach der Konvertierung in UTC) liegt nicht im Bereich (twoDigitYearMax - 100, twoDigitYearMax).

Gilt für: